The experiential culture campaign 'J-POP.ZIP 2025', which aggregates Japanese music and culture, has confirmed a diverse lineup. Today (12th), the organizing company Universal Music LLC announced that artists from both Korea and abroad will perform at 'J-POP.ZIP 2025', held from the 19th to the 21st at SPACE S50 in Seoul's Seongdong District. On the first day, the 19th, blah and Miso will perform, on the 20th WISUE and Mins, Tomoya Otani, and LOONA's Yves will participate, and on the 21st YonYu and JuEun, and YonYon will take the stage. Additionally, SEKAI NO OWARI will visit the venue on the 19th to support 'J-POP.ZIP 2025' and hold an opening ceremony. They are a representative band of Japan, having many fans in Korea, with every concert sold out. Although there will be no separate performances or talk shows, they plan to communicate closely with fans and create special memories. On the 6th of this month, there was a rush of applications for the pre-reservation of the opening ceremony conducted through the official Instagram of 'J-POP.ZIP 2025', proving SEKAI NO OWARI's hot topic. Three other Japanese artist groups will also perform special stages over the three days, captivating the audience. 'J-POP.ZIP 2025' is an experiential culture campaign that delivers Japanese music and culture in a ZIP (compressed) format to Korean fans. In addition to performances, various programs are prepared, including a J-POP viewing corner, introductions to Japanese tourist spots and specialties, limited edition goods, and a food court. Particularly, at the SEGA booth, a silent disco and the latest game experience zone themed on popular IPs 'Sonic the Hedgehog' and 'Persona series' will be set up.
